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ets

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ket Federal Tax Rates
$57,375.00 or less 15%
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 20.5%
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 26%
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 29%
More than $253,414.00 33%
New Brunswick Tax Bracket New Brunswick Tax Rates
$51,306.00 or less 9.4%
$51,306.00 - $102,613.99 14%
$102,614.00 - $190,059.99 16%
More than $190,060.00 19.5%
